很多时候,出现一些类似GNU,GCC,CLANG,LLVM等与编译器有关的名词的时候,都不太清楚它到底是干嘛的,理解这些东西后,对于xcode中很多配置型的需求修改起来都会得心应手,因此有必要了解透彻他们直接的关系与区别。
MOSFET因导通内阻低、开关速度快等优点被广泛应用于开关电源中。MOSFET的驱动常根据电源IC和MOSFET的参数选择合适的电路。下面一起探讨MOSFET用于开关电源的驱动电路。
FSMC:灵活的静态存储控制器,能够与同步或异步存储器和16位PC存储器卡连接,STM32的FSMC接口支持包括SRAM、NAND FLASH、NOR FLASH和PSRAM等存储器。
无论什么锁,其本质还是机械产品。指纹锁属于运用现代高科技改造传统产业的典范,它的核心技术首先还是机械技术的把握。
Linux驱动程序的开发与应用程序的开发有很大的区别,这些差别导致了编写Linux设备驱动程序与编写应用程序的本质区别。一、用户态和内核态Linux操作系统分为用户态和内核态。
嵌入式系统可以对各种数据信息进行快速计算、分析、输出,即完成对数据的处理,但很多时候就需要用户“告诉”系统如何执行下一步动作,这时,就需要使用输入设备
为了获得比较太的色彩范围,在LED 混色设计中由片面采用电流或电压的控制方法转向采用微控制器或现场可编程门阵列(FPGA)等智能化技术,例如各种颜色的选择及在运行过程中色
随着物联网(IoT)逐渐融入人们的生活,联网的嵌入式系统变得日益重要。横跨多重电子应用领域、全球领先的半导体供应商意法半导体(STMicroelectronics,简称ST;纽约证券交易所
通用串行总线(usb)是一种新兴的计算机外围串行通信接口标准,它克服传统计算机串/并口的缺陷,具有热插拔、即插即用、数据传输可靠、扩展方便、低成本等优点,已成为当前计
14, 字符设备驱动程序设计基础主设备号和次设备号(二者一起为设备号): 一个字符设备或块设备都有一个主设备号和一个次设备号。主设备号用来标识与设备文件相连的驱动程序
1, linux驱动一般分为3大类:* 字符设备 * 块设备 * 网络设备 2, 开发环境构建:* 交叉工具链构建 * NFS和tftp服务器安装3, 驱动开发中设计到的硬件:* 数字电路知识 * ARM
连接好USB Blaster下载线。给SF-CY4开发板上电,同时打开“…\\prj\\cy4ex2”目录下的工程(双击cy4.qpf)。如图7.18所示,点击菜单栏的Programmer按钮,进入
如果符合一些简单的设计原则,采用最新的Xilinx7系列FPGA架构上实现无线通信。Xilinx公司已经创建了典型无线数据路径的设计范例,表明中速级(-2)器件上使用的几乎100%的 s
工业电子产品的发展趋势是更小的电路板尺寸、更时尚的外形和更具成本效益。由于这些趋势,电子系统设计人员必须降低印刷电路板(PCB)的尺寸和成本。使用现场可编程门阵列(FP
LT3922 是一款单片、同步、升压型 DC/DC 转换器,该器件具内部 40V、2A 电源开关和一个内部 PWM 发生器。其固定频率峰值电流模式控制可对高达 34V 的 LED 串准确地调节电流
摘要:针对某网架安全监测的需要设计了分布式健康状态监测系统,介绍了在分布式系统中利用控制器局域网(CAN)组建分布式通信网络模块的方案。详细阐述了基于CAN总线控制器SJ
CAN总线是德国Bosch公司于20世纪80年代初为解决汽车中众多数据交换而开发的一种串行数据通信协议。由于其具有卓越的特性,CAN总线成为目前公认的几种最有前途的现场总线之一
为什么要写篇文章?虽然这个问题对于电子老白来说不值一提,不过对于初学单片机的朋友,问这个问题的人实在是太多了,以前总是一句一句的解释给你们听,重复的劳动实在没有意
前言每年市场上都要新增几百款手机,这些手机的基本功能都一样,那就是通信。手机的周边设计是增加手机附加功能、增加手机卖点以及新利润点的主要途径。不同手机的区别主要
一个嵌入式应用软件都会在某些时候访问最底层的固件和进行一些硬件控制。驱动的设计和实施是确保一个系统能够满足其实时性要求的关键。以下5个窍门是每一个开发者在设计驱动